A week-end for a first approach to the wine-world…..expert teaches and a gastronomy guide will accompany you in the discover of this precious nectar.

1st Day: arrival scheduled for late in the afternoon/evening. Settle in the room and meet the other members of the group.  The first afternoon is focused on an introduction to the world of wine: historic origin, analysis of taste and smell. Other than the general and organoleptic properties of wine, the course will teach how to manage a bottle of wine correctly, from purchasing it to serving it at table. Dinner is served in the hotel, followed by a first wine-tasting session (two red wines and two white wines).

2nd Day: you will spend the day visiting wine cellars in the area around Novara. Visit to agricultural enterprises with a gastronomy guide, to learn how good wines are made, are scheduled. You will have the chance to taste the best products of each enterprise. Listed below are the selected wine-cellars and wine-making agricultural enterprises: Cantina Mirù, in Ghemme, Anzivino di Gattinara, Castello Conti, in Boca (vertical tasting of Boca DOC wine) and Dessilani, in Fara Novarese. The return is scheduled for late in the afternoon. At about 7 pm you will meet again for a short cruise on the lake (private motorboats), heading for the islands. Dinner (fish-based dishes) is scheduled in a small restaurant on Isola Pescatori (“Fishermen’s Island”).

3rd Day: after breakfast a different teacher will explain how to taste wine.
The following subjects will be discussed:   

  • DOC and DOCG (Protected Designation of Origin and Protected and Guaranteed Designation of Origin): current and future classification
  • product complexity and clearing up myths: sommeliers are not magicians
  • brief hints about combining food and wine

To end this meeting appropriately you will be offered one of Piedmont’s great red wines.  Lunch in the hotel and return home.

Listed below are the wines tasted in the cellars:

Ghemme DOCG 2000 – Nebbiolo 2003 – Bianco Colline Novaresi 2008 (Mirù) (white)
Maulet VDT Bianco 2008 (white) – Nemesi VDT  rosso (red), Bramaterra DOCG 2004 – Gattinara DOCG 2003 (Anzivino)
Boca  DOC , made in 2000 – 1998 – 1991 – 1989 – 1987 (Castello Conti)
Fara DOC 2003 – Nebbiolo Spanna 2005 – Spumante di Erbaluce (Dessilani)
